Web17 jun. 2024 · 5. Grooming and Care. German Shepherds have double coats and do require frequent brushing. Brushing their fur every couple of days will help maintain their coat and keep their loose hairs off your furniture. German Shepherds typically shed heavily once or twice a year, especially during the warmer months. Web8 feb. 2024 · In one study sponsored through the Royal Veterinary College in the UK, data showed that at 11.1 years, female German shepherd dogs tend to live, on average, 1.4 years longer than male GSDs, whose average lifespan is 9.7 years. Web17 mrt. 2024 · Stuttgart (online) 2. Pay the dog tax. As with a lot of things in Germany, there is of course a dog tax as well. With registering your dog, you automatically register to pay the dog tax, which is 90-150 euros a year on average, depending on the city you are living in and your dog breed. 3.
